The GAMPT BCF300 is a precise ultrasonic Doppler measuring system designed for the non-invasive monitoring and documentation of microbubble activity during extracorporeal circulation.
Using advanced Doppler ultrasound technology, the BCF300 provides accurate analysis of particle size distribution in the blood of the extracorporeal circuit. It detects gaseous microemboli ranging from 10 to 2000 µm — from the smallest microbubbles in the arterial line to large gas bolus events in the venous line.
With clamp-on sensors that require no disposables, the BCF300 integrates seamlessly into all heart-lung machines, providing real-time acoustic alerts and comprehensive data logging for the perfusion report.

Simultaneously monitor up to three points in the extracorporeal circuit — venous, arterial, and post-filter — for complete bubble activity visibility.
Detect microbubbles as small as 10 µm and as large as 2000 µm, measuring size, number, and volume with outstanding Doppler ultrasound precision.
Each embolism event generates an acoustic signal, enabling early detection of gas contamination and significantly reducing patient embolism risk.
Extend to a full PC workstation for detailed data analysis, documentation, and export to Excel or external archiving systems.
All embolism events are automatically logged during surgery, forming an essential part of the perfusion report for quality assurance.
Non-invasive clamp-on sensors (¼", ⅜", ½") integrate seamlessly into any heart-lung machine — no disposables required.
